Self-Lubricating CAM Followers

Sept. 1, 2005
Graphalloy self-lubricating cam followers now come in stainless steel and metric sizes from 16 to 90 mm OD for use in machinery requiring metric standards.

The stainless-steel followers are suitable for corrosives, washdowns, and a range of wet applications. Cam followers with Graphalloy bushings are said to perform better than their grease-lubricated counterparts in high temperatures (750°)F, low temperatures (450°F), and submerged and hostile environments. Graphalloy contains no oil or grease to harden; has a low constant coefficient of friction; eliminates galling or seizing in hot and dry conditions; will not soften or extrude; works in acids, hydrocarbons, gases, and other hostile environments; and can be steam cleaned without damage or reduction in performance.
